Output e30f2bc371e004f8e74eb6cf89c94a7e8d29669d5eab01114a27d44038b9da06:2

value
51439052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2d06d8ffda80ff56b165a12228c64087bdbcb8 OP_EQUAL
address
MLrv8BbNzo68usoBQaLUAstGCg5mmKmKeG
transaction
e30f2bc371e004f8e74eb6cf89c94a7e8d29669d5eab01114a27d44038b9da06
spent
true